Committee approves forwarding purchase and lease plan for six ambulance 'chase' vehicles

The committee voted to forward ordinances authorizing amendments to the vehicle lease agreement with Richmond Ambulance Authority and an increase to the capital vehicle project by $977,721 to purchase six chase vehicles to be leased to the Richmond Ambulance Authority.

The committee voted to forward two ordinances to Council authorizing the city to add six chase vehicles to its existing lease arrangement with the Richmond Ambulance Authority and to increase capital project revenues by $977,721 to purchase the vehicles.
